Volunteers harvest grapes at Holy-Field vinyard in Basehor

Full story: KansasCity.com

After the Vignole grapes were picked, they were collected in bins for crushing. For six to eight weeks in late summer every year, about 150 volunteers turn out at Holy-Field Vineyard and Winery in Basehor, Kan ., for Picking Sundays.
